Description: The heterogeneity of a solid must be taken into account if the property under consideration is determined not only by the atomic short-range order but also by the spatial extent of regions with equal short-range order, the shape of these regions, the interface area between different regions, the correlation of shape and size of adjacent regions, the topological arrangement, etc. Such phenomena appear in most materials, e.g. in polycrystalline metals and alloys, powders, ceramics, porous materials, glasses and random composites.

Description: This "state-of-the-art" volume presents the new developments in fundamental research and in industrial applications of Molten Salts. Special attention is placed on recent developments of special topics such as Electrodeposition of Refractory Metals (Niobium, Molybdenum), and Organic Chemistry and Electrochemistry in Molten Salts.

Description: Rare earth oxides, rare earth compounds and rare earth elements find a wide range of applications in metals, glasses, ceramics and electronics. Demands for high-purity separated rare earth oxides and metals with a purity of up to 99.999% is growing. The present conference was designed to discuss the needs of the materials science community and to present advances in the field.

Description: Theory and experimental techniques of acousto-optic devices were developed for the purpose of modulating and deflecting the laser beams. By the end of the sixties very important results on acoustic beam steering, acoustic interaction in anisotropic media and efficiency and bandwidth of acoustooptic deflectors and modulators had been published. Since then varieties of acousto-optic devices have evolved with many applications in diverse fields.
